1
ysc3839 2017-11-18 09:26:21 +08:00 via Android
搜索 Markdown 语法
|
2
ipwx 2017-11-18 11:26:48 +08:00 1
我觉得你这个产生随机密码的逻辑有点古怪。它的组合数是 95!/(n-95)! 而不是 n^95。
你可以用这个,比如产生 120 长度的密码: import random, string; ''.join(random.choices(string.printable, k=120)) |
3
xsd3169 2017-11-19 12:13:47 +08:00 1
如果是我的话我会使用 openssl 来加盐加密一些信息将结果截取部分来做密码,更通用有效
|
4
selfAccomplish OP @xsd3169 没想到这个,对于萌新来说稍微复杂了点,但是学到了不错的思路,感谢!
|
5
selfAccomplish OP @ipwx 精辟精辟,就崇拜一行代码搞定的。感觉自己不补补数学知识没法好好探讨这个问题了哈哈
|
6
selfAccomplish OP @ysc3839 谢谢,文章只能补充没法编辑了啊。
|